Effects of Y substitution on the temperature and field dependence of magnetic hystereses in YxGd1-xBa2Cu3O7-δ

Description

Effects of Y substitution on the magnetic hystereses are investigated in Y-substituted YxGd1-xBa2Cu3O7-δ ceramics. Magnetizations are first measured at respective constant temperatures, where the hysteresis ΔM is estimated by the magnetization difference between field increase and decrease. When the variations of ΔM for the identical field against temperatures are examined, ΔM is found to obey ΔM=Aexp[-T/T0] with the single T0 for a given field. The characteristic temperature T0 is in the range of 10-30 K, and the field dependence is compared with the function: H-1/n. The field dependence of T0 for the x=0.2 (nominal) sample is larger than that for the pure Gd123 ceramics of x=0, reflecting larger T0 at lower magnetic fields. This is owing to larger ΔM at higher temperatures and lower fields in the Y-substituted system. Improvement of the intergrain coupling by the Y substitution is discussed in comparison with magnetic behaviors in the pure sample
